Design Evaluation - Darren Chase
After the initial release of the first 6 pieces GG Ltd. wanted to hit a more public scene. They wanted to expand to more collectors than just who were going to the conventions. Plus they started to pick up a few more licensing right from movies such as The Matrix, Harry Potter, and Hellboy. This package is a transition from to original to go into the retail market. Being sold in secondary retailers such as, Tower Records, FAO, and Sam Goody, GG put a little more effort into the packaging. I still believe this is a poor example and so did most of the public. People were not willing to spend the $45-$80 each on a simple package with a couple repeated around the box. There is no real need for similar pictures in that close of a proximity. And still on the back of the box is boring information that has been overly repeated about the company.

The use of context
I was walking around Costco yesterday and happen to see this picture. It was a display for their photo lab. It caught my eye quick and blew me away. Talking about context in class, I thought this picture is a good representation of line, form, and contrast. I say contrast because of the lighting in the shadow areas of the buildings, my eye wonders into those areas wondering what is going on over there. You also get the 3 dimensional feelings from the buildings because of the use of lines.
